Q216. How does a consultant enter data for a client who is the Designated Representative (DR)? What does a consultant do on the DR and Alternate Designated Representative (ADR) screen, since the consultant is neither the DR nor authorized to appoint the DR.
A216. It is up to the DR or ADR to determine what role is best suited for a consultant. A DR may appoint a consultant (or anyone) as an Agent. An Agent is allowed to view and update data for the facility or supplier and to submit greenhouse gas (GHG) annual reports.
